Earlier this month Instagram launched web profiles; this week the photo-sharing app continued its march from mobile to web with Instagram badges.
Badge of honour
Instagram announced the new tool in a blog post this week.
“Instagram badges are available in a range of sizes and can be easily added to your website, blog or anywhere that you want to link to your Instagram web profile,” the company wrote.
Hinting that badges are for brands as well as happy snappers, Instagram explained that badges can be added to brand websites or used in campaign promotions to “encourage others to discover and engage with your Instagram content.”
How it works
Users can access Instagram badges either through their Instagram web profile or by visiting instagram.com/accounts/badges.
Once a badge design is chosen users then paste a line of code to embed on their website or blog.
Photo finish
Instagram has had a productive year. First it was acquired by Facebook for a reported US $1 billion, then casually surpassed Twitter in active daily users.
By expanding its offering beyond mobile, Instagram lots set to get even bigger. And more brand friendly.
